Can you send me a picture of the machine?  The Happy Jap was manufactured in the early 1900's.  A similar machine called the Smilin Sam was made in the 1930's.  Both machines are peanut vendors in the shape of a head.  A picture would show me exactly what you have as well as the condition.  Then I can give you all the details.  My email address is:
